Dhanghar is a Rural village located in Agarpada, Bhadrak, Odisha.
The total population of Dhanghar is 363.
Dhanghar village comprises 88 households.
The literacy rate in Dhanghar is 92.2%. Among the literate population of 295, there are 154 literate males and 141 literate females.
In Dhanghar, there are 180 males and 183 females, with a sex ratio of 1017 females per 1000 males.
There are 43 children (11.8% of population), comprising 17 boys and 26 girls.
The total number of workers in Dhanghar is 113, with 104 main workers and 9 marginal workers.
In Dhanghar, there are 203 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(98 males, 105 females) and 52 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(33 males, 19 females).
Dhanghar is located in Odisha state, Bhadrak district, and falls under Agarpada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 394309 and LGD code is 394309.
